What is the perimeter of a square with sides that measure 2x + 3 units?

Answer:

8x+12

Step-by-step explanation:

We know that squares have equal sides. To calculate perimeter, just add up all of the 4 sides.

2x+3+2x+3+2x=3+2x+3

Add like terms:

8x+12

You could also multiply by four:

4(2x+3)

Use distributive property:

8x+12
